(二)中间毗连 内皮中间毗连发生在相邻细胞的钙粘贴素(cadherins)份子之间,由Ca2 介导,以同质粘健(homotypic adhesion)的体式格局使双侧的钙粘贴素份子端-羰毗连[2]。同持粘贴是指同种份子之间发生的粘贴。
